The SRCU wrapper functions srcu_torture_read_lock and srcu_torture_read_unlock
in rcutorture intentionally change the SRCU context; annotate them
accordingly, to avoid a warning.
Signed-off-by: Josh Triplett <josh@freedesktop.org>
---
kernel/rcutorture.c | 4 ++--
1 files chang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
diff --git a/kernel/rcutorture.c b/kernel/rcutorture.c
index cd27547..ddafbbf 100644
--- a/kernel/rcutorture.c
+++ b/kernel/rcutorture.c
@@ -401,7 +401,7 @@ static void srcu_torture_cleanup(void)
cleanup_srcu_struct(&srcu_ctl);
}
-static int srcu_torture_read_lock(void)
+static int srcu_torture_read_lock(void) __acquires(&srcu_ctl)
{
return srcu_read_lock(&srcu_ctl);
}
@@ -419,7 +419,7 @@ static void srcu_read_delay(struct rcu_random_state *rrsp)
schedule_timeout_interruptible(longdelay);
}
-static void srcu_torture_read_unlock(int idx)
+static void srcu_torture_read_unlock(int idx) __releases(&srcu_ctl)
{
srcu_read_unlock(&srcu_ctl, idx);
}
